Rihanna made her return to the stage at a pre-wedding gig for Anant Ambani and Radhika Merchant in Jamnagar, India, on Friday (March 1).

She also took a moment during the show to raise a toast to Anant and Radhika ahead of their special day, which will be in July.

Rihanna was last on stage at the 2023 Super Bowl halftime show when she was pregnant.

“No one knew I was pregnant. I just told my stylist, ‘Make sure it’s stretchy,’” she explained. “So the undergarment was stretchy, and [the jacket] was baggy, but, you know, the zip, it just stopped right there, so it had to be what it had to be.”
